Output d4e165499aa475098cfa833e33b89d41f5c4e041ab4e02b0e701d6132b8e63cf:0

value
12277635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faaf6298831014fcb1db738390c6187e7f035fe0 OP_EQUAL
address
3QYWxUUTWCbuWmq6UNx1HuLjyYX5MX3CKd
transaction
d4e165499aa475098cfa833e33b89d41f5c4e041ab4e02b0e701d6132b8e63cf
confirmations
318708
spent
true